SATURDAY: Waterfall Country (Brecon Beacons)
We start the day meeting at Pontneddfechan for a 5 mile stroll along the Elidir Trail, to take in the waterfalls of Sgwd Gwladus, Sgwd y Bedol, Sgwd Ddwli Isaf and Sgwd Ddwli Uchaf. Depending on recent rainfall and depth of the water, we will be able to cross in front of some, swim beneath others and even walk behind one or two on this truly incredible walk.
Depending how the day is going we can extend this by a further 3 miles to also visit the 2 even larger waterfalls of Sgwd Isaf Clun-gwyn and walk behind Sgwd yr Eira.
Time permitting, we then take a short drive to Henrhyd Falls, the highest in South Wales, with a single drop of over 90ft. Formed at the end of the last Ice Age, millions of years ago, it was famously used as the entrance to the Bat Cave in the Dark Knight Rises movie and you can actually walk behind it!

SUNDAY: Pen y Fan Horseshoe
We are really pleased you are joining us to tackle the highest peak in South Wales. Its summit stands at 886m; offering beautiful views for miles. The horseshoe route is just over 9miles long and will take around 6 hours. An early start sees us meet in the Brecon Beacon's Taf Fechan Forest and the walk begins with the steepest climb of the day. We continue with a more restful flatter ridge for around an hour, before heading up to the first of our 4 summits, Corn Du. On a clear day, we start to take in the most magical view for miles, towering over the surrounding Welsh countryside.
After Corn Du, we drop a little, before climbing to our highest point, the impressive summit of Pen y Fan at 886m. A great place to stop for lunch, while enjoying the view on a nice day.
We continue around this circular horseshoe route with a quick descent before climbing once more to the top of the next peak, Cribyn. As we look back, the views of Pen y Fan's steep face arching around behind us is one of the most iconic in the Brecon Beacons.
Finally walkers have the option of either taking a well earned rest or tackling the shorter sharp out and back ascent of Fan-y-Big. This final peak is the home of the famous "Diving Board", from which the brave can take some impressively daring pictures!
